<P>PROBLEM TO BE SOLVED: To provide an optical semiconductor device including a compact obtained by molding of a white curable composition for the optical semiconductor device, which can inhibit a color change in a sealant that contacts the compact and inhibit decrease in an intensity of light emitted from the optical semiconductor device. <P>SOLUTION: An optical semiconductor device 1 according to an embodiment of this invention comprises: a lead frame 2; an optical semiconductor element 3 mounted on the lead frame 2; and a compact 4 arranged on the lead frame 2. The compact 4 is obtained by hardening of a white curable composition for an optical semiconductor. The white curable composition for the optical semiconductor contains an epoxy compound, a curative agent, a titanium oxide, a filler different from the titanium oxide, a hardening accelerator and a phenolic antioxidant. A molecular mass of the phenolic antioxidant is 600 or larger and less than 2000. A melting point of the phenolic antioxidant is 50°C or higher and less than 300°C. <P>COPYRIGHT: (C)2013,JPO&INPIT |
